WebJul 16, 2015 · The Metaphysical Basis of Śāntideva’s Ethics. Western Buddhists often believe and proclaim that metaphysical speculation is irrelevant to Buddhist ethics or practice. This view is problematic even with respect to early Buddhism, and cannot be sustained regarding later Indian Buddhists. WebJul 25, 2024 · Enlightenment and Bodhi (Mahayana) In Mahayana Buddhism, bodhi is associated with the perfection of wisdom, or sunyata. This is the teaching that all phenomena are empty of self-essence. Most of us perceive the things and beings around us as distinctive and permanent. But this view is a projection. WebJun 15, 2024 · This paper explores metaphysical idealism from a Buddhist point of view. First Argument. In Buddhism, metaphysical idealism has been often associated with Yogacara, which is known as ‘the doctrine of the conscious.’ Metaphysical idealism in a Buddhist context relates to the following three philosophical theses.
